How they compare
France currently reports 16.2 deaths per 100,000 population against 16.16 deaths per 100,000 population in Chile, a difference of 0.04 deaths per 100,000 population.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 68 shared years of data; in 1955 it was France ahead.
Chile ranks 27th and France ranks 26th of 111 countries.
France has averaged higher in every one of the 8 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Chile | France |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 13.41 deaths per 100,000 population | 23.32 deaths per 100,000 population | 9.9 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
| 1960s | 11.21 deaths per 100,000 population | 22.12 deaths per 100,000 population | 10.91 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
| 1970s | 12.01 deaths per 100,000 population | 21.82 deaths per 100,000 population | 9.81 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
| 1980s | 10.93 deaths per 100,000 population | 27.6 deaths per 100,000 population | 16.66 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
| 1990s | 11.47 deaths per 100,000 population | 25.15 deaths per 100,000 population | 13.68 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
| 2000s | 18.54 deaths per 100,000 population | 21.77 deaths per 100,000 population | 3.23 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
| 2010s | 16.19 deaths per 100,000 population | 17.52 deaths per 100,000 population | 1.33 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
| 2020s | 13.63 deaths per 100,000 population | 16.06 deaths per 100,000 population | 2.44 deaths per 100,000 population | France |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Reported annual death rate from self-inflicted injuries per 100,000 people, based on the underlying cause listed on death certificates. To allow for comparisons between countries and over time, this metric is age-standardized.
